/**
* MCP Tool Safety Annotations
*
* Required by Anthropic's MCP Directory for Plugin/Connectors review.
* Each tool must declare behavioral hints:
* readOnlyHint — tool only reads data, never modifies state
* destructiveHint — tool may delete data or perform irreversible actions
* idempotentHint — repeated calls with same args have no additional effect
* openWorldHint — tool interacts with external services (API, network)
*
* Spec: https://modelcontextprotocol.io/docs/concepts/tools
*/
